The 8 Best All-Inclusive Resorts for Teens in Mexico
Mexico's mega-resorts are built at a scale teenagers actually respect: waterparks with slides that have height minimums instead of height maximums, sports complexes, gaming lounges, and enough gated ground that handing over some independence feels sane. The trick is separating resorts with a genuine teen scene from the ones where the "teen club" is a repurposed conference room — which is exactly what this ranking is for.
Every resort below runs a dedicated teen program, and where recent guests confirm it's actually programmed and attended, the resort's page says so. We rank on what keeps a 15-year-old voluntarily off the bed: slides and sports with real thrill, evening events that aren't a kiddie disco, food they can get themselves, and Wi-Fi that holds up.

Cancún or Riviera Maya with teenagers?
Cancún brings city energy — bigger nightlife-adjacent entertainment, shopping, and a short transfer; the Riviera Maya counters with the mega-resort waterparks, cenote and Tulum day trips, and more property to roam. Both work; pick by whether your teens want stimulation or space.
Can teens roam free at a Mexican all-inclusive?
Within the resort, largely yes — that's much of the appeal. Properties are gated, wristbands mark minors at the bars, and the practical rules become yours: meal check-ins, a WhatsApp thread that works on resort Wi-Fi, and agreement on which pools are fair game.
